PT Arkora Hydro Tbk  (ISX:ARKO) Capex-to-Operating-Cash-Flow Explanation

Capex-to-Operating-Cash-Flow ratio assesses how much of a company’s Cash Flow from Operations is being devoted to Capital Expenditure. It is a good indicator in terms of how much the company is focused on growth. In general, a high Capex-to-Operating-Cash-Flow ratio indicates that the company is investing more in physical assets and is focused on growth and expansion. Conversely, lower ratio could indicate that a company has reached maturity and is no longer pursuing aggressive growth.

Moreover, the ratio is also useful to distinguish whether the company is capital intensive or not. If the ratio is large, then the company tends to be capital intensive. Lower ratio suggests that it’s a capital-light business. The ratio can be combined with ROIC % to identify whether the company is an asset-light business that has a high return on invested capital. PT Arkora Hydro Tbk is dedicated to the development and operation of hydropower plants in Indonesia. It owns and develops hydropower plant facilities that operate in a run-of-river fashion throughout Indonesia. The run-of-river hydropower plant is the type of power plant whereby little or no water storage is needed. Several projects of the company are: Cikopo MHPP; Tomasa MHPP; Yaentu MHPP and Kukusan 2 MHPP. The Company consists of three reportable segments: the 7.4 MW mini hydro powerplant in Cikopo (West Java), the 10 MW mini hydro power plant in Tomasa (Sulawesi Tengah), and the 10 MW mini hydro power plant in Yaentu (Central Sulawesi).
